Brief summary

osteoradionecrosis (ORN) affects up to 30% of irradiated patients and can occur up to several decades after stopping treatment. Differents therapeutics exist but there is no consensus concerning the management of the maxillary ORN. The understanding of new pathological mechanisms opens the way to new therapeutic perspectives.

Interventions

DRUGPentoxifylline-Tocopherol-Clodronate

the aim of this retrospective study is to analyze from patient records the impact of the PENTOCLO protocol on maxillofacial osteoradionecrosis at Brest Hospital University, France.
